Transaction 873fff3161595900d30819716f3aaa94964433970e050ef1faf22388b5448814
1 Input
2 Outputs
- 873fff3161595900d30819716f3aaa94964433970e050ef1faf22388b5448814:0
- 873fff3161595900d30819716f3aaa94964433970e050ef1faf22388b5448814:1
value 748300
address 1HQAnw6zmX458gwJmrwfL2Zg1FKppuz42H
value 3482412
address 17AYcSd6x7WrhiEnTupmbiSAm8KACR7yTk